1. The content is not enough to contain the theme

The storyline of the film is rather thin, although the film attempts to bring out the theme of cherishing family members. But it does not have enough plot to reflect and contain this subject. The movie actor Johnny lived a messy life. The movie footage showed him either smoking or drinking, watching brass dances, and having sex with different female partners. His life was aimless, and his ex-wife was going to leave for a while. Clearly explaining the reason and how long he was away, Johnny needed to take the eleven-year-old girl with him, and gradually established a relationship in various ways. Just when his daughter was about to go to the camp meeting, he suddenly reflected on his loss and worthlessness.

This subject matter actually has depth, but because the director did not handle it well, this subject matter was wasted.
